When a crystal of potassium permanganate is placed in a beaker, its purple colour spreads throughout the water. What does this observation tell us about the nature of potassium permanganate and water?
Advertisements
उत्तर
The particles of potassium permanganate and water mix on their own without any stirring. Two conclusions can be drawn from this phenomenon. These are:
- Potassium permanganate and water are made up of very tiny particles.
- Water particles have large spaces between them which are occupied by the tiny potassium permanganate particles.
